The Ashcombe School is a secondary school located in Dorking.
According to Ofsted inspection, the school's
overall effectiveness, quality of education, outcomes for pupils and management effectiveness are good. The school inspection was carried out on 29/01/2015.
The overall pupil absence from this school is 6.7%,
which is 2.7 percentage points lower than the UK average.
